File: .travis.yml

package info (click to toggle)
mlt 6.16.0-3
  • links: PTS
  • area: main
  • in suites: bullseye, sid
  • size: 10,884 kB
  • sloc: ansic: 68,662; cpp: 32,876; makefile: 1,678; sh: 1,596; asm: 311; python: 205; ruby: 191; perl: 34; java: 30; cs: 20; php: 18; tcl: 15
file content (16 lines) | stat: -rw-r--r-- 708 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
matrix:
  include:
    - language: c
      services:
        - docker
      before_install:
        - docker pull ubuntu:16.04
      script:
        - docker run -v $PWD:/root -w /root ubuntu:16.04 /bin/sh -c "sed -i -e 's/# deb-src/deb-src/' /etc/apt/sources.list && apt-get -qq update && apt-get -y build-dep melt && ./configure --enable-gpl --enable-gpl3 && make -j"
    - language: python
      python: 3.7
      dist: xenial  # required for Python >= 3.7 (travis-ci/travis-ci#9069)
      before_install: pip install flake8
      script:
        # stop the build if there are Python syntax errors or undefined names
        - flake8 . --count --select=E901,E999,F821,F822,F823 --show-source --statistics